New solar cells allow CO2 monitor to operate continuously
A team from Swansea University have created a carbon dioxide monitor which can operate without interruption, thanks to printed solar cells that are extremely effective in low light conditions
Manchester to lead new £8m research centre on equitable low carbon living
The University of Manchester is set to lead an £8m innovative centre funded by the Economic and Social Research Council (ESRC) and UKRI as part of its strategic focus on building a green future.
